Drama is brewing inside Real Madrid’s camp just hours before their must-win showdown — and it starts with a bombshell: Carlo Ancelotti is seriously considering dropping Rodrygo to the bench.
The Brazilian star, who’s been a regular in Madrid’s frontline, could find himself watching from the sidelines as tactical adjustments shake up the squad. Insiders say Ancelotti is unconvinced by Rodrygo’s recent form, and with the pressure sky-high, the Italian mastermind might be ready to make a ruthless call.

Meanwhile, there’s a double boost in defense: Lucas Vázquez and David Alaba are set to return to the starting lineup, bringing both experience and energy to the flanks. Their comeback could signal a more balanced and defensive setup — possibly at the expense of attacking flair.
